This circuit creates 3 square wave outputs, each 120° out of phase, just like a 3-phase AC supply but in digital (square wave) form. It is good for testing 3-phase inverter circuits, BLDC motor drivers, or simulating 3-phase logic. Works like a clock – generates fast square pulses. . Modulating waveform (Vm) is represented by a sine wave of the desired output voltage, which is compared by the carrier wave (Vc) for the resultant PWM generation (if Vm ≥Vc, PWM output is ON).
